Berry Coconut Water Popsicles

Kitchen Porter

Ice Popsicles or “es loli/es lilin” is an ice dessert with a wooden stick. This dessert is made from frozen coloured and flavoured drinks such as coconut, durian, jackfruit, strawberry, kopyor coconut, or other fruits.

Ready in :   3 hours

Ingredients:

Fresh berries such as, strawberry and blueberry or other fruit (sliced or diced)
Coconut water
Glucose syrup (optional)

Directions:

  1. Add sliced fruits into ¾ parts of the moulds. Pour the coconut water over the fruits in the moulds. Close the ice cream moulds and place them in the freezer. Once frozen, Popsicle is ready to be enjoyed!
